I'm pretty happy with the look and feel of my website but, looking around the indieweb, I see so many creative and fun websites with neat animations and interactive features. Reader, I was jealous; I wanted my website to be more fun. The [flying toasters](/special/flying-toasters) just weren't enough anymore. My first thought was to add a midi-player. I spent a few hours in a hyperfocus-hole digging up all sorts of fun midi tracks, from Kate Bush to Rammstein. I was *excited.* But reality hit me like a truck when I learned that HTML5 dropped support for midi files. This meant that it was either going to be a monumental pain in the arse to implement my midi payer, or I was going to have to rely on some pretty heavy [dependencies](https://github.com/cifkao/html-midi-player?tab=readme-ov-file#installing-from-npm). And look, I know typing `npm install blah` doesn't seem like a big deal to some folk but, where I can, I would really rather avoid summoning from the ether giant directories full of code that I don't understand for my little website. To add to that, provided you don't want your midi files played by some dead-simple synth sound, there's the business of soundfonts: gigabytes of audio samples from mysterious origins which you have to host yourself if you don't want [Google's servers](https://github.com/cifkao/html-midi-player?tab=readme-ov-file#soundfonts) tracking all of your visitors. At least one popular soundfont also seems to be a bit of a mystery; where does SGM Plus come from? No one seems to know. How is it licensed? I sure couldn't find an answer.
|
||
|
||
So, yea, I gave up on that idea and decided to implement a falling-snow effect instead. Here's how I did it.

## Humble beginnings
|
||
I set out to look for an implementation with as little JavaScript as possible. I have nothing against JavaScript, but I figure it's best to try trimming your toenails with clippers before reaching for a chainsaw. The search led me to a codepen with [this HTML and CSS-only solution](https://codepen.io/codeconvey/pen/xRzQay). I tidied up the formatting, stripped out anything unnecessary, and put together my include, `_includes/weather.njk`:

I added this include in my base layout, after the footer, just before the the closing `</body>` tag. Beyond cleanup, I made the following changes:
|
||
* I replaced the snowflakes in the example with {% raw %}`{{ metadata.weatherSymbol }}`{% endraw %} so that I can easily change the symbol that falls (that's right folks, this'll do more than just snowflakes!).
|
||
* I added a random amount of rotation to each object.
|
||
* I changed the class names from anything snowflake related because I'm a pedant.
|
||
|
||
Now all we need to do is make sure {% raw %}`{{ metadata.weatherSymbol }}`{% endraw %} exists and we should be cooking with gas. To `_data/metadata.js` I added: `weatherSymbol: "🍁",`; a falling leaf for autumn.

## Settings
|
||
Now we have our ~~falling-snow~~ falling leaf effect working but, as with anything fun, there are going to be at least a few crabbit souls who are going to hate this. For them, let's implement a toggle. First, the toggle itself, in `_includes/weatherController.njk`:
|
||
|
||
``` html
|
||
<form id="weatherController">
|
||
<input type="checkbox" id="weatherToggle" checked />
|
||
<label for="weatherToggle">Show weather?</label>
|
||
</form>
|
||
```

## Wiring it all up
|
||
Let's first add a quick rule to our CSS:
|
||
``` CSS
|
||
.hidden {
|
||
display: none;
|
||
}
|
||
```
|
||
|
||
Then we can work on our script. Let's add it to the bottom of our weather include, `_includes/weather.njk`, as it's positioned right before the closing `</body>` tag.
|
||
|
||
First, we'll check local storage to see if the user has set a preference before; if so, we'll add/remove our `.hidden` CSS rule to our weather element and update the weather-controller checkbox accordingly:
|
||
|
||
``` javascript
|
||
<script>
|
||
const weather = document.getElementById("weather");
|
||
const weatherToggle = document.getElementById("weatherToggle");
|
||
const weatherPreference = localStorage.getItem("weather");
|
||
|
||
// Initial weather preference check on page load
|
||
if (weatherPreference == 0) {
|
||
weather.classList.add("hidden");
|
||
weatherToggle.checked = false;
|
||
} else {
|
||
weather.classList.remove("hidden");
|
||
weatherToggle.checked = true;
|
||
};
|
||
```
|
||
|
||
Then, we'll create an event listener on the checkbox, which will add a value into local storage to save our visitor's preference and add/remove that CSS rule whenever a change to the checkbox value is detected:
|
||
|
||
``` javascript
|
||
// Handle weather setting toggle
|
||
weatherToggle.addEventListener('change', function() {
|
||
if (this.checked) {
|
||
localStorage.setItem("weather", 1);
|
||
weather.classList.remove("hidden");
|
||
} else {
|
||
localStorage.setItem("weather", 0);
|
||
weather.classList.add("hidden");
|
||
};
|
||
});
|
||
</script>
|
||
```
|
||
## Done!
|
||
With that, we're done! We now have a "falling-snow" effect that can take any emoji (or arbitrary text) set in `_data/metadata.js`, and can be toggled on and off by the visitor whose preference is retained in local storage across sessions.
